7 Major Sections in This Catalog

Section A covers receiving and unloading the machine – page A-2 tells you exactly how to get it off the trailer without bending the screed. Section B is the general description: traction unit, screed unit, hydraulic system, electrical system, and the finisher unit. Section C gets into the controls – how every lever and switch works. Section D is preparing the machine for use: selecting proper width, installing attachments, end plates, extensions, cut-off shoes, screed heats, and spray cleaner. Section E is putting the machine to work – hopper feeding and operation. Each section has its own page-numbering (A-1 through E-xx) so you can jump straight to the info you need.
